The tentacles skill says:

"Allows the player to hold in place an opponent that the "Marker" player voluntarily moves out of his tackle zone"

If a Frenzy player follows up, should a tentacles roll be made if he is moving out of a tentacles tacklezone? (In the client it appears it is, but it seems involuntary)?

Yes. Using Frenzy is not voluntary, but blocking in the first place is, so following with Frenzy is considered "voluntary" movement. If you did it, it's voluntary, if the other side (or your teammate) did it to you, it's not. For example, if you get pushed with Side Step, you pick the square, but you didn't get to not eat a push.

Incidentally, Trickster is involuntary,l by this standard, so....
